A Detailed Look at Super App and Their Future in Telecom

The concept of super apps is quite common in the Asia-Pacific region, with millions of people using them every day. Europe and the US are expected to follow the trend in the coming years. The principle of its solution lies in its name, multiple applications combined in one, in simple terms.

As reported by Gartner, super apps have been downloaded over 4.6 billion times globally. The programs are used by an estimated 2.68 billion people. Before 2050, approximately fifty percent of the global population will be using it. Keep reading to find more details about super apps and their prospects.


What is a super app?

A super app is a mobile or web-based program that integrates numerous services into a single system, often known as a multi-service technology platform. For instance, such a solution may combine social networking, e-commerce, banking, messaging, and food delivery, as well as micro applications that users can activate as required.

The super app architecture allows the conduct of several diverse activities in a single program rather than utilising multiple apps. Each modular component might function independently.

It is widely popular among both consumers and enterprises because of the service integration, ease, and profitability it brings.


Super app examples in telecom

Orange

Orange has created a solution called “Max it” in five African markets, with intentions to extend to 12 more. This software combines a variety of services, like communication, financial services, e-commerce, and digital tickets, all accessed through a single secure login.

The company aims to reach 45 million active customers by 2025, including both mobile service subscribers and others. The app represents Orange’s creative strategy in Africa and the Middle East, which seeks to improve customer experience and expand digital service offerings.

Huawei

Huawei has created a financial inclusion system that includes mobile payments and microfinance, to increase global financial accessibility. This solution enables financial institutions to provide speedy and cost-effective services by using cloud and SaaS technology.

It contains a smartphone wallet, a mobile payment platform, a super app open framework, and financial product platforms, which enable banks to swiftly deploy a wide range of financial services. Huawei’s strategy focuses on connecting consumers and merchants, improving the digital experience, and establishing a strong business environment, as seen by successful deployments in Myanmar and Kenya.


Top benefits of super app development for telcos

Monetisation

Super apps allow telecoms to generate money beyond standard phone and internet services. Telcos may increase their monetisation options by combining services such as financial transactions, e-commerce, and amusement on a single platform.

These solutions have challenged established business models by providing services beyond their main capabilities. Examples of super apps include a ride-hailing app may include food delivery, shopping, and even banking services. Businesses have gained additional revenue streams and enhanced client loyalty, as customers can now access all of their favourite services in one app.

Risk minimisation in service launch

Launching new services within a super app may be less risky than independent ones. The software’s current user base provides a ready market, and the integrated ecosystem facilitates and reduces the cost of launching and promoting additional services.

With a super app, telcos may use the existing app’s infrastructure for marketing and distribution, drastically lowering the cost and effort required to create and promote new services. This integrated super app strategy allows for speedier rollout and user acceptance.

Cross-industrial alliances

Super applications promote collaboration with a wide range of businesses, retail, and entertainment, for instance. This cross-industry collaboration can result in unique service offerings by integrating the capabilities of many industries.
